What Happens When the Other Driver Is Unknown?
In a hit-and-run, the unknown identity of the driver who hit you can complicate the process of filing a claim. However, certain types of coverage exist for this very reason. If you have uninsured motorist property damage or collision coverage on your auto policy, you may be able to file a claim even if the at-fault driver is never identified. These coverages are designed to step in when the other party can’t or won’t pay for the damage.
What You Should Do Right After a Hit and Run
Even if the other car has left the scene, try to gather as much information as possible. Take photos of the damage, the scene, and any debris left behind. If there are witnesses, get their contact information. Always file a police report, as it creates an official record that your insurance company will likely require.
